Output 303afd114481a9517be735939d80307fd23dd083329679319e9547ea85c7b86b:0

value
59851
script pubkey
OP_0 OP_PUSHBYTES_20 efe1cc38e831d713c3cdc3e6e4403429deea22fd
address
bc1qalsucw8gx8t38s7dc0nwgsp5980w5gha423rch
transaction
303afd114481a9517be735939d80307fd23dd083329679319e9547ea85c7b86b